THST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2017 in Review

10 of the 4,018 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Truett-Hurst, Inc. Class A Common Stock (THST) for Q1 2017, worth a combined $3.94M — up 43% from $2.75M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 3 funds opened new THST posit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 3 holders — while 3 added to existing stakes and 2 trimmed.

The largest buyer was North Star Investment Management, adding an estimated $332K. The largest seller was UBS Group, cutting an estimated $5.7K.
